Which Technologies Are Employed in Professional Installations?
Utilizing a variety of sophisticated technologies, professional security setups strengthen both safety and ease of use. Current systems frequently include high-definition monitoring cameras that enable real-time surveillance and remote access, enabling homeowners to monitor their property from any location. Infrared-equipped motion detectors send alerts for any suspicious activity, while advanced smart locks allow for secure and keyless access.
Furthermore, expert setups frequently use alarm systems that merge flawlessly with home automation features, allowing for automated responses such as light system engagement or warnings to emergency personnel. Unified control interfaces streamline management, enabling users to track all protective functions from one interface. Furthermore, wireless technology decreases deployment disturbance and offers adaptability in capability enhancement. Ultimately, some systems employ machine learning algorithms to evaluate security patterns and improve risk identification, presenting a preemptive solution to residential protection. Together, these technologies ensure a comprehensive protective structure adapted to dynamic security challenges.

What Is the Typical Duration of the Professional Installation Process?
The professional installation process usually spans anywhere from two to four hours, based on the system's complexity and the home's size. This duration provides adequate time for complete configuration and testing of every component.
What Are the Expenses Involved in Professional Security Installation?
Expenses related to professional security installation usually vary from $150 to $500, depending on system complexity and additional features. Elements that affect the cost include hardware quality, the duration of installation, and any required enhancements or adjustments to the existing infrastructure.
